The cause of gestational hypertension is unclear, but it is believed that
this entity occurs in women destined to have essentialhy pertension later
in life (analogous to women with gestational hyperglycaemia who eventually
develop type 2 diabetes). A significant proportion of patients with
gestational hypertension may represent an early phase of pre-eclampsia
in which proteinuria has not yet appeared. Renal biopsy studies support
the latter hypothesis.12
